All Adult Cash Brings On Aimee Sweet

LOS ANGELES – All Adult Cash, the newest VOD affiliate program, has hired the multi-talented Aimee Sweet as its Marketing Coordinator.

Aimee has been involved in the adult industry since 1997, getting her start as a model and later as a webmistress with the launch of her website in 1999. With over nine years of experience, a strong business sense and a vibrant personality, Sweet is sure to help propel the All Adult Cash program to the top tier of the VOD affiliate market.

"We feel that Aimee has a lot to offer All Adult Cash; her experience, her personality and her ideas will complete our marketing team," Tera Lord Masters, the program's marketing manager, said. "She has created many strong business relationships within the industry that will be an asset to All Adult Cash."

"I'm really excited about this opportunity to work for All Adult Cash," Sweet said. "I'm confident that our product's performance will exceed affiliate expectations and make it a favorite with consumers and webmasters alike."

All Adult Cash offers webmasters $40 payouts on unlimited minute packages bought by users or up to 40 percent partnership payouts for all per-minute packages purchased.
